Chapter 994: Fire Curse Seed

Qin Sang cautiously investigated, then swiftly descended, diving into the deep sea.

The source of the light column was at the seabed. This area was also turbulent; the storm's power extended downwards, creating dangerous undercurrents, making it no less perilous than the surface. Qin Sang barely managed to stabilize himself and looked towards the source.

The unusual light was dazzling. Using his Heavenly Eye ability, Qin Sang saw a vast curtain behind the strange light. Beyond the curtain lay a desolate land and several ancient halls. He surveyed the scene behind the curtain, finding it lifeless and devoid of vitality. Everything was visible, and there appeared to be no immediate danger. The vast curtain was the core of the ancient restriction.

To his surprise, Qin Sang discovered that the curtain was incomplete; one corner was fractured, suggesting the ancient restriction had been forcefully broken. Seeing this, Qin Sang immediately moved to the front of the curtain. The Heavenly Eye Butterfly fully activated its innate ability. Although Qin Sang had never encountered such an ancient restriction, with the Heavenly Eye Butterfly's assistance, he gradually analyzed its power and eventually found a way to break it. Using the pre-existing fractured corner, Qin Sang was confident he could breach it. He did not rush to act, waiting a while to confirm there were no hidden dangers behind the curtain before attempting to break the restriction.

Six demonic banners formed a formation, and the Nine Nether Demonic Flame transformed into a spear of fire, fiercely striking a corner of the ancient restriction. The vast curtain remained unshaken. The light column only rippled slightly. However, something unusual appeared where the fire spear struck. Cracks already existed there, and the fire spear precisely hit one of them, immediately causing that part of the curtain to emit even more brilliant light and manifest various phenomena.

The Heavenly Eye Butterfly spread its wings straight, and a pair of true Heavenly Eyes materialized on its wings, staring intently at the curtain. Seizing the opportunity, Qin Sang rapidly changed his hand seals, casting one restriction after another like flowing water, which then merged into the vast curtain. His initial attempts failed. After repeated refinements, Qin Sang finally succeeded. The crack in the corner of the curtain suddenly dimmed, and Qin Sang's figure flashed, successfully passing through the crack and entering the area behind the curtain.

The space here was not large. Qin Sang summoned his spirit sword and demonic banners for protection. He swiftly circled the area, arriving in front of the halls, where he discovered traces of broken restrictions.

"Empty!" Bai suddenly exclaimed.

Qin Sang's face lit up with joy. "Have you recovered, fellow Daoist?"

Bai emerged from the corpse puppet bag and nodded. "By tomorrow, I should barely be able to break the Fire Curse." He looked around. "I didn't expect you to find this secret realm! However, these restrictions seem to have been broken by someone; it appears to have been visited before..."

"Among both the human and witch races, there are countless ancient powerful cultivators. It's certainly not uncommon for predecessors to have explored the storm zone, so it's normal for this place to have been visited. As long as it's safe enough to shelter us for a while, I'll be content. Since the escape began, my physical and mental energy have been almost completely depleted; I've been running on pure willpower." Qin Sang remarked, his voice unable to conceal his deep exhaustion.

"I haven't had the chance to thank you properly! Without your help, I would have been annihilated long ago." Qin Sang sincerely bowed in thanks to Bai.

Bai looked deeply at Qin Sang. "To find a sliver of hope in a death trap and escape from a powerful Nascent Soul enemy, most of the credit belongs to you, fellow Daoist! If it were anyone else, even with me present, they would have simply surrendered to fate."

After a brief discussion, the two each chose a hall and focused on recuperating. Qin Sang longed to sleep without a care in the world, but it was not yet time. He sat cross-legged in meditation, his mind and soul completely detached.

Several hours later, Qin Sang recovered some energy, then walked out of the hall and looked up at the vast curtain above. The phenomena of the ancient restriction were too conspicuous. Qin Sang flew closer to the curtain and studied it for a long time, finally finding a way to conceal the light column phenomenon and reinforce the damaged area of the curtain as much as possible. By the time he finished, Bai had been waiting for a long time.

Inside the hall, Qin Sang summoned the demonic flame. He had learned the Demonic Flame Curse Seal technique from Bai and now worked with Bai to break the Fire Curse. Bai focused on the Fire Curses in Qin Sang's limbs, while Qin Sang himself handled the curses that had penetrated his internal organs and Purple Mansion. It was unclear if Old Demon Mou had given up, as the Fire Curse showed no unusual activity. Although the progress in breaking the Fire Curse was slow, it was proceeding smoothly.

During a break, Qin Sang pondered for a long time, then suddenly said to Bai, "What if we leave one Fire Curse and use it to pinpoint Old Demon Mou's location, or lure him here?"

Bai was startled by this. "You're not thinking of..."

Qin Sang hesitated for a moment, then said, "I suspect Old Demon Mou might still be looking for me."

"I still underestimated you. To say you're incredibly audacious wouldn't be an exaggeration!" Bai shook his head repeatedly. "If Old Demon Mou only had early Nascent Soul cultivation, with your powerful thunder art, there might be a ten percent chance. But Old Demon Mou is cunning; how could he easily put himself in danger? If he dares to stay in the storm zone, it's certain he has trump cards to save himself or even counterattack. Even if we rest and recover to our full strength, it would be difficult to gain any advantage against him."

"Don't worry, fellow Daoist," Qin Sang sighed, "I was just thinking aloud..." He understood this truth perfectly well. The power gap between them was too vast for schemes to be effective.

"However..." Bai suddenly changed his tone, speaking thoughtfully. "What you said reminded me. Curses are a double-edged sword. I could try to manipulate the Fire Curse, leaving behind a Fire Curse seed. Later, when your strength surpasses his, it wouldn't be impossible to hunt Old Demon Mou down." After a slight pause, Bai looked at Qin Sang. "If the Winter Nether Cold Flame is truly as powerful as you say, after subduing it, Old Demon Mou's strength would likely surpass others of his rank, second only to a grand cultivator of the late Nascent Soul stage. It might be very difficult for you to seek revenge then... If you feel the chances are slim, it might be better to simply abandon the thought to avoid it becoming a heart demon."

Qin Sang remained silent. Even if Old Demon Mou made no further progress, Qin Sang didn't know when he would be able to break through to the mid-Nascent Soul stage, and by then, he might have already left the Canglang Sea. If Old Demon Mou were to suddenly become a grand cultivator, revenge would be an even more distant prospect.

Being relentlessly pursued by Old Demon Mou, Qin Sang had suffered severe losses. He had very few high-grade spirit stones left, and most of his pills were consumed. Furthermore, the self-detonation of his avatar and the release of the two-headed Hou were akin to severing his own arms, significantly weakening his strength. Crafting a new avatar in the future would take at least several decades. Recapturing other spirit beasts would undoubtedly result in lower spiritual intelligence and strength compared to the two-headed Hou. What pained Qin Sang the most was the Three-Light Jade Liquid; he had used a full three drops! This grievance was indeed hard to bear, but he had to endure it. He had to bide his time and endure.

Qin Sang slowly let out a breath and stated resolutely, "Please leave the Fire Curse seed, fellow Daoist! I have experienced many ups and downs on my journey, and similar situations are not new to me; it's not easy for a heart demon to form."

"Alright!" Bai said gravely, "To condense a Fire Curse seed that can't be detected by Old Demon Mou when you encounter him, I will need to think carefully."
